What does Ramavatar mean?

Ramavatar is used commonly in Marathi, Hindi, Gujarati, Kannada, Bengali, Tamil, Oriya, Telugu and Malayalam bestowed upon boys, Ramavatar means "Reincarnation of Lord Rama".
